An assessee has 2 properties, so one property will be self occupied and another will be deemed let out. For both the properties Housing Loan is there. so, now the question is... can assessee take deduction of Interest and Principal under House Property and U/S 80C respectively ?

DEDUCTION FOR INTEREST UNDER SEC 24(B) IS AVAILABLE AS FOLLOWS:

SELF OCCUPIED- 1. LOAN USED FOR REPAIR, RENEWAL OR RECONSTRUCTION OF HOUSE PROPERTY = MAX. 30000

  2. LOAN USED FOR ACQUISITION OR CONSTRUCTION OF HP = MAX. 200000

IF ACQUISITION OR CONSTRUCTION IS NOT COMPLETED WITHIN 5 YEARS FROM THE END OF F.Y IN WHICH LOAN WAS TAKEN THEN MAX. DEDUCTION ALLOWED WILL BE 30000.

DEEMED LET OUT- FULLY ALLOWED.

DEDUCTION FOR PRINCIPAL REPAYMENT IS ALLOWED UNDER SEC 80C = MAX. 150000
